Google+ app now available for the iPad

As promised during the Google IO developers' conference, Google has released the iPad optimised app for its social network Google+.

The stunning new app brings the Google+ experience to the world's most popular tablet, complete with support for "Hangouts", the Google+ style video-chat that lets users interact with up to 9 friends. As an added bonus, users can stream the Hangout to their HDTV using AirPlay and AppleTV.

The iPhone side of the app if updated as well, with the ability to create and manage events right on the phone. Users can post a comment, upload photos or check out who's going to an event. Past event invitations are saved with photos and posts shared by friends.

The app turns universal and has been bumped up to v3.0. It is available as a free download from the App Store.

What's New in Version 3.0
  • Full iPad support
  • New feature: Google+ Events
  • Attach Instant Upload photos to posts
  • Start and join hangouts


Features
  • New iPad-optimized layout brings your stream to life
  • Share photos directly to Events for all your friends to enjoy
  • Video chat with up to 9 friends with mobile Hangouts
  • Turn on Instant Upload to sync photos from your phone to a private Google+ album
  • Chat with a friend or all your friends at once with Messenger from your phone
  • Check out the What's Hot stream to see popular posts
  • View the Nearby stream to see what people near your location are saying
  • See vibrant, high-resolution images on Retina display devices
